Job description
Reporting to the Metadata Supervisor, this position serves as a subject matter expert in series and related data elements as well as providing oversight to the systems and processes necessary for Series materials to include: researching, selecting and verifying appropriate titles and for the training, maintenance and ongoing workflow necessary to support the data driven demand for these materials.
- Responsible for monitoring and updating data sets to implement Series offerings for Collection Development and Cataloging.
- Identifies new series for FASTips and Series cuttering.
- Offers guidance as needed not only for series data but also for other related data elements such as age range, classification and descriptors.
- Updates data sets in Oracle including assigning contributors, Dewey and/or LC classification numbers, appropriate subject headings, geographic and cultural designators, Fiction genres, age ranges for juvenile materials, etc., pursuant to established coding guidelines and Library of Congress conventions.
- Maintains series and contributor tables and their associated aliases.
- Assists with data corrections, updates, edits and issues as necessary. Assists with other department/division projects and participates in cross-functional problem-solving teams as required.
